Transaction 0382588084e3260e2a74216375abe695995e862e490405a430a9c0a60dda3f99
1 Input
1 Output
-
0382588084e3260e2a74216375abe695995e862e490405a430a9c0a60dda3f99:0
- value
- 82564208
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 c9cf40a94e452ad701c91180a40d80600c1e47c4 OP_EQUALVERIFY OP_CHECKSIG
- address
- 1KQ56ikcV5SeVe65593pjnqLxDL98r2jqB